They used to make a spray on smoke for honey bees, but I can not find it anymore.
Wasps and hornets will not react like a honey bee to smoke it will only make them mad.
Honey bees, when they get smoked gorge themselves on honey (they think there is a forest fire or something and are getting ready to fly away, So they say)
If you want to kill them quick soapy water made with DAWN or WD 40.
